Amritsar, Punjab: Expressing concern over the targeted killing of Sikhs in Pakistan, the Shiromani Gurdwara Parbandhak Committee (SGPC) has written to India’s foreign minister Sushma Swaraj urging her to take up the issue with the Pakistan government.

In a statement SGPC chief Avtar Singh Makkar said, “The regular attacks on Sikhs in Pakistan are a very serious issue and clearly indicate that the government over there is not bothered about the security of the minorities.”

Appealing to Sushma Swaraj, SGPC chief said, “We want the Indian government to pressurize Pakistan as far as security of Sikhs is concerned. The Pakistani ambassador in India should also convey our sentiments.”
